Carrollwood's mature tree canopy includes large oaks, pines, and specimen trees that may be protected under Hillsborough County's tree ordinance. The area's scattered lakes and ponds create localized wetland conditions that affect clearing boundaries. Established root systems from decades-old trees can complicate stump removal and subsequent grading, requiring experienced operators who know how to clear without damaging remaining trees or underground utilities in these older subdivisions.

What's Included in Land Clearing
Brush and Undergrowth Clearing
Removal of dense brush, shrubs, vines, and undergrowth that has overtaken your property. We cut, clear, and haul away vegetation to expose usable land.
Tree Clearing
Taking down trees across your property for development, agriculture, or fire prevention. We fell trees, process the material, and remove it from your land.
Stump Grinding and Removal
Grinding stumps below grade or complete excavation and removal. Stumps must go before grading or construction can proceed.
Forest Mulching
For certain projects, we can mulch trees and brush in place, returning organic material to the soil rather than hauling it away.
Debris Hauling
All cleared vegetation and materials loaded and transported to licensed disposal facilities or green waste processors.
Rough Grading
After clearing, we grade your land to establish drainage and create a usable surface. Ready for construction, agriculture, or landscaping.

Land Clearing Cost in Carrollwood
| Project Size | Estimated Range |
|---|---|
| Light Clearing (per acre) | $1,500 – $3,000 |
| Moderate Clearing (per acre) | $3,000 – $5,000 |
| Heavy / Wooded (per acre) | $5,000 – $8,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ions About Land Clearing in Carrollwood
Can you clear brush and undergrowth in Carrollwood without removing the mature oaks?
Yes. Selective clearing is one of our specialties. We remove brush, vines, and unwanted vegetation while carefully working around the mature trees you want to keep. Our operators use equipment and techniques that protect root zones and trunk bark on preserved trees.
My Carrollwood lot has a pond nearby — does that affect land clearing?
It can. Properties adjacent to lakes and ponds in Carrollwood may have wetland buffer zones that restrict clearing within a certain distance of the water's edge. We assess these setbacks during our initial site walk and make sure your clearing plan complies with Hillsborough County environmental regulations.
How much does land clearing cost in Carrollwood?
Land clearing costs depend on acreage, vegetation density, tree sizes, terrain, accessibility, and disposal requirements. Costs typically range from $1,500 to $5,000 per acre for light to moderate clearing, with heavily wooded or difficult terrain costing more. We provide free estimates specific to your property.
Do I need a permit to clear land in Hillsborough?
Permit requirements depend on the scope of work, tree sizes, property location, and environmental factors. Clearing near wetlands, removing large trees, or clearing significant acreage may require permits. We assess requirements for your specific property.
How long does land clearing take?
Timeline depends on acreage and vegetation density. A one-acre parcel with moderate vegetation typically takes 1-2 days. Larger or heavily wooded parcels take longer. We provide timeline estimates during your consultation.
Do you remove the stumps?
Yes. We either grind stumps below grade or completely excavate and remove them depending on your needs. Stumps must be addressed before grading or construction.
